#dd4ad9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#dd4ad9 is composed of 86.7% red, 29%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 301.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 57.8%. #dd4ad9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ff94ff with #bb00b3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#dd4ad9 color description : Soft magenta.
The hexadecimal color #dd4ad9 has RGB values of R:221, G:74,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.02,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14502617.
